Description / Scope of Work

The Ministry of Kashmir Affairs, Gilgit-Baltistan and States and Frontier Regions invites pre-qualification of workshops, firms and vendors for repair and maintenance services during the financial year 2026-2027. The procurement covers six categories: repair and maintenance of official vehicles (Rs. 250,000 bid security), office and building electrical work requiring PEC category C3 registration (Rs. 500,000), office machinery and equipment including air-conditioners and photocopiers (Rs. 100,000), office furniture and fixtures (Rs. 50,000), computer hardware, software and IT equipment (Rs. 50,000), and general purchase and repair of non-tender items up to Rs. 500,000 (Rs. 100,000). All service providers must maintain offices and workshops in Islamabad. The scope is established under Rule-15 read with Rule 42(a) and 42(b) of PPRA Rules 2004 as amended, with an estimated annual or recurring requirement.

Eligible bidders must be registered with sales tax and income tax departments and appear on the Federal Board of Revenue active taxpayer list. Firms must demonstrate minimum six years of technical and relevant experience in their respective field. All applicants must submit an affidavit on stamp paper valued at Rs. 200 confirming the firm and individual are not blacklisted and have no disputes with any government organization. PEC registration in category C3 is mandatory for firms bidding on electrical building repair work. Bidders must own their own offices, workshops, manpower and technical expertise relevant to the category applied for.

Bid documents must be submitted online through the E-Procurement portal ePADS at www.eprocure.gov.pk, while original tender documents and bid security in the form of pay order, demand draft or call deposit payable to DDO, Ministry of Kashmir Affairs, GB and SAFRON must be submitted physically by 11:00 hours on 11th August 2026 in Committee Room, 1st Floor, R Block, Ministry of KAGB and SAFRON, Pakistan Secretariat, Islamabad. Bids will be opened on the same date at 11:30 hours. The committee will conduct physical verification of workshops and offices during the tendering process; tenders will be cancelled if facilities are not located in Islamabad.
